Read moreI’ve been coming here so many times this trip and it’s easily one of my favourite spots in Bali. The place has a really chill vibe; open space, exposed concrete and beams, relaxed energy, and always a good crowd without feeling too busy.
The homemade ginger beer is a standout; you can tell why it’s always sold out early, it’s that good. Food-wise, I’ve tried a bunch of things and haven’t been disappointed. The Mec Tempeh Salad didn’t have the original dressing both times I ordered it, but they swapped in a lemon dressing that actually worked perfectly. The Plant Powered Bowl is amazing, and the Mushroom Buckwheat Bowl (I added tofu scramble) is another go-to.
The Run Club Smoothie might be my favorite drink here, the coffee and cocoa flavor combo hits perfectly pre workout or as a breakfast drink. The only thing that didn’t totally impress me was the Açai Bowl, which had a few ice clumps at the bottom, but everything else has been consistently great.
The staff are always super friendly, and they’re really easygoing with any customisation to dishes or drinks. Whether you’re vegan, vegetarian, or a meat eater, it’s an easy spot for healthy, fresh food that actually tastes good.
